ARK Invest's Latest Trading Activity
Cathie Wood's ARK ETF has made significant movements in the stock market recently, particularly in the tech and biotech sectors. The latest report highlighted some notable trades indicating a strategic recalibration of investments. One of the most notable actions was the selling of a substantial amount of Palantir Technologies Inc (NYSE: PLTR).
Palantir Technologies Inc Position Reduction
In a decisive move, ARK offloaded 227,699 shares of Palantir, which amounts to an impressive $9,463,170 in value. This isn't a one-off event; it follows a pattern of recent sales as ARK appears to be steadily reducing its exposure to this data analytics firm.
Sell-off of Tesla Shares
Alongside Palantir, ARK also reduced their stake in Tesla Inc (NASDAQ: TSLA). The sale of 30,597 shares totaled approximately $7,644,660, reflecting ongoing fluctuations and trading activities surrounding the electric vehicle giant. This continued selling raises questions about ARK's long-term outlook for Tesla amidst various market dynamics.
Strategic Purchases in AI and Synthetic Biology
On the purchasing front, ARK is actively building its position in Tempus AI Inc (NASDAQ: TEM). The acquisition of 53,983 shares for $2,408,721 shows a decidedly bullish stance towards artificial intelligence, aligning with broader market trends emphasizing the importance of AI technologies.
Investing in Twist Bioscience Corp
Twist Bioscience Corp (NASDAQ: TWST) has also caught ARK's attention. The firm purchased 27,583 shares valued at $1,113,249. This addition is part of a larger strategy to reinforce their investments in synthetic biology, suggesting ARK's commitment to pioneering industries with substantial growth potential.
Diverse Investment Portfolio Adjustments
In addition to Tempus and Twist, ARK diversified its holdings by buying shares in Beam Therapeutics Inc (NASDAQ: BEAM) and Recursion Pharmaceuticals Inc (NASDAQ: RXRX). This diversification reflects a proactive strategy in response to emerging opportunities, especially within the biotech space.
Conditions Influencing ARK's Decisions
However, ARK's moves extend beyond mere additions; the investment firm also divested from several companies, including Moderna Inc (NASDAQ: MRNA), Nurix Therapeutics Inc (NASDAQ: NRIX), Block Inc (NYSE: SQ), and Veeva Systems Inc (NYSE: VEEV). The decision to sell off stakes may signal a recalibration in response to evolving market conditions or specific developments within those firms.
Adjusting Portfolio Composition
This week’s trades also witnessed ARK divesting from Standard Biotools Inc (NASDAQ: LAB), Materialise NV (NASDAQ: MTLS), and Roblox Corp (NYSE: RBLX), indicating a strategic strategy aimed at adjusting the portfolio for better alignment with their investment goals.
